Why this blog?


Well… why am I writing this blog? Who needs this blog? I suppose, most of all, I need it. I need a place to put down my thoughts. I need a place to clear my mind. I need a place to share.

Putting down my thoughts allows me to make sure I really understand what I’m talking about. It’s easy to think you know something until you try to explain it. As soon as you open your mouth to put it into words, an intricately woven idea becomes a pile of tattered strings in your hand. You have all the pieces, but you don’t quite understand how they fit together. Upon closer examination you may find you were wrong and throw some or all of the ideas away. But whether a good or bad idea, writing it down still frees up your thinking.

Clearing my mind frees it for other projects, personal responsibilities, and gives it rest. I have so many things I want to study and learn about but most of them remain rainy day projects. I don’t have a use for them even though they interest me. So I end up with thoughts running around in the back of my head about things I wish to do. I create lists of future endeavors, but nothing really comes to fruition. This blog is a tool to motivate me to get these projects done as I use them for writing material. The ideas will now have a purpose in reaching others.

But I need to share because I feel responsible to put this information into the world. This reason is probably the closest to my heart. I’m currently pursing a Theology degree and I expect to graduate in the Spring of 2025. I spend so much time studying, but I don’t have an outlet to share it all in the local church. My grandfather used to give me my own little personal sermons when I was a kid. He was a pastor and was really trying to give me good advice so I didn’t make the wrong choices when I got older. One day he stopped and said that the reason he makes sure to tell me all these things is because he knows that God will hold him accountable for sharing what he knows. If he knows something, he become responsible for it. That really stuck with me. I first started studying Scripture for personal edification, but the unintended consequence is that I feel there is an expectation on me from God to share the fruit of my labors.

I’m hoping this blog will not only fulfill all of my personal needs but that these reflections will be seeds for others. That they will stimulate thought and additional study. Whether people agree with my viewpoint or not, I hope I will help refine and clarify their thoughts as iron sharpens iron.
